Overview

The cheap short throw manual transmission shifter is a modification that can be made to the 2008 Ford Mustang 4.6v8. It’s a great way to enhance the performance of your car and make it more fun to drive. The shifter reduces the distance you need to move the gear lever when shifting gears, resulting in quicker and smoother gear changes. This means that you’ll have more control over your car, especially during high-speed driving. Price

The price of the cheap short throw manual transmission shifter varies depending on the brand and where you purchase it from. On average, you can expect to pay between $200 and $300 for the shifter.
